About the Role

Brainlabs is hiring a Senior Software Engineer to join the team building our ad management and analytics platforms - systems that run advertising operations across Google, Meta, TikTok, and other channels for thousands of accounts. You'll work on full-stack development, data pipelines, and AI-driven features that turn complex marketing operations into reliable, scalable software.
This role suits someone who moves fast, figures things out with minimal hand-holding, and thrives in a fast-paced, high-ownership environment rather than one with heavy process.

What You'll Do

  • Design and build full-stack features for large-scale ad management and analytics platforms
  • Develop and maintain data pipelines and cloud infrastructure supporting high-volume, multi-channel advertising data
  • Build integrations with ad platform APIs (Google Ads, Meta/Facebook, TikTok, etc.)
  • Apply AI techniques (forecasting, recommendation, NLP) to improve performance insights and budget allocation
  • Collaborate directly with marketing strategists, data teams, and product stakeholders to translate business needs into technical solutions
  • Use AI coding tools (e.g., Claude Code) as part of the daily workflow to move faster and raise code quality

Required Skills & Experience

  • 7+ years of professional software engineering experience (senior level - able to own projects end to end with minimal supervision)
  • Strong Python skills; comfortable across the full stack (backend + frontend, e.g. Vue.js)
  • Solid SQL and experience with big data pipelines
  • Experience with cloud platforms (AWS, Azure, or GCP) and containerization (Docker)
  • Experience building or integrating with digital advertising platforms (Google Ads, Meta Ads, etc.) is a strong plus
  • Familiarity with ML/NLP concepts and applying them in production systems
  • Comfortable using AI coding assistants (Claude Code, Copilot, or similar) to boost productivity
  • Excellent communication skills; able to work directly with non-technical stakeholders

Who You Are

  • A self-starter who doesn't need detailed specs to get moving - you figure out what needs to be built and go build it
  • Fast and productive; you'd rather ship and iterate than over-plan
  • Energized by a fast-paced environment with shifting priorities, not slowed down by it
  • Comfortable with ambiguity and taking ownership beyond your immediate ticket

What you need to know about the Los Angeles Tech Scene

Los Angeles is a global leader in entertainment, so it’s no surprise that many of the biggest players in streaming, digital media and game development call the city home. But the city boasts plenty of non-entertainment innovation as well, with tech companies spanning verticals like AI, fintech, e-commerce and biotech. With major universities like Caltech, UCLA, USC and the nearby UC Irvine, the city has a steady supply of top-flight tech and engineering talent — not counting the graduates flocking to Los Angeles from across the world to enjoy its beaches, culture and year-round temperate climate.

Key Facts About Los Angeles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 375,800; 5.5%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Snap, Netflix, SpaceX, Disney, Google
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, adtech, media, software, game development
  • Funding Landscape: $11.6 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Strong Ventures, Fifth Wall, Upfront Ventures, Mucker Capital, Kittyhawk Ventures
  • Research Centers and Universities: California Institute of Technology, UCLA, University of Southern California, UC Irvine, Pepperdine, California Institute for Immunology and Immunotherapy, Center for Quantum Science and Engineering
